/*STYLE*/
a {color:#00356E;}
a:hover{color: #BD3213;}
h1 {font-size:20px; font-weight:bold; color:#BD3213;}
h2 {font-size:14px; font-weight:bold; color:#00356E;}
h3{text-transform:uppercase; color:#D26100; border-bottom: 1px solid #D26100; font-size:12px;}
h4{font-size:12px; color:#7F7F7F;}
hr{color: #798E19; background-color: #798E19; height: 1px; border:0px;}
#content {width:550px;}
#content-wrapper {width:700px;}
#date {margin:0px; color:#8B9E9F;}
#footer{ 
     font-size:10px; 
     text-align:center; 
     border-top: solid 1px #CCC;
     }
#sidebar ul { list-style-type: none; padding:0px; margin:0px;}
#sidebar li {padding-bottom:5px;}

#topnav {
     font-size:13px;
     background-image: url( http://cpaws.org/images/site/topnav_brown.gif );
     background-repeat: repeat-x;
     }
#topnav a{color: #FFF;}
#topnav a:hover{color:#88CF4D;}
#topnav li{padding-left:20px;}

ul#navmenu li ul li{
border-bottom:1px black dotted;
}
.module-index {width:300px; float:left;}
/*MENU*/

/* Menu Hover Persistence */
ul#navmenu a:hover,
ul#navmenu li:hover a,
ul#navmenu li.iehover a ,
ul#navmenu li:hover li a:hover,
ul#navmenu li:hover li:hover a,
ul#navmenu li.iehover li a:hover,
ul#navmenu li.iehover li.iehover a,
ul#navmenu li:hover li:hover li a:hover,
ul#navmenu li:hover li:hover li:hover a,
ul#navmenu li.iehover li.iehover li a:hover,
ul#navmenu li.iehover li.iehover li.iehover a{
  background: #00356E;
  color: #FFF;
  }

/*LAYOUT*/
#container {width:950px;}
